The Minister of Oil of Pakistan expressed a firm commitment to promoting the TAPI project
13:05 27.03.2024 4429
The Ambassador of Turkmenistan to Pakistan, Atajan Movlamov, on March 26, held a meeting with the State Minister of Oil of Pakistan, Musadik Malik, during which he conveyed congratulations on his ascetic minister.
Musadik Malik expressed his gratitude for his support and promised to support partnership between the two countries. The Minister noted that the TAPI gas pipeline is a flagship project, and Pakistan intends to complete it, the Pakistani press information department reports.
It is noteworthy that during Malik's previous tenure as minister, Tapi's project received a significant impetus in Islamabad, which led to tangible results. Musadik Malik assured that he was still determined to promote the project so that it would not slow down.
Atjan Movlamov noted that meetings of the Intergovernmental Commission and Working Groups are scheduled for this year, during which the construction of a transnational gas pipeline will also be discussed.
TAPI is a winning project for all participating parties, the Ambassador added and invited the Minister of Oil of Pakistan to the Energy Investment Forum, which Turkmenistan will hold in Paris in April this year.
Global demand for oil will grow until 2028, – IEA
The International Energy Agency (IEA) predicts in a June report that global oil demand will reach 105.7 million bpd in 2028, up 5.9 million bpd from 2022 levels.
Corporation “Turkmenenergo” will build solar power plants in remote areas of Turkmenistan
In remote settlements of Turkmenistan, the Turkmenenergo energy corporation plans to build solar power plants with a total capacity of more than 6 MW at the first stage. This was announced by the head of the service for the development of renewable energy sources “Turkmenenergo” Dovlet Allayarov at the International Scientific and Practical Conference: «Energy Prospects, New Technologies for the Development of Hydrocarbon Deposits”, which took place on Thursday in Ashgabat.
